Among other lessons the power panel members said they've learned along the way is the importance of surrounding yourself with trusted mentors.

Elliott said she almost didn't pursue an opportunity at JPMorgan Chase when approached by a supervisor because she lacked confidence.

Her "tribe" of women friends and mentors, who includes retired Neighborhood Services Organization CEO Sheilah Clay, staged an intervention. They urged her to write down what it would take to overcome her fear. She did and got the job and several promotions over the next four years, she said.
